I’m back working on the VW Polo Mk2 Breadvan, and today’s job was supposed to be easy: replacing the Carb Flange. If your engine is running rough or stalling, a ripped rubber base plate is often the culprit. As soon as I touched mine, the whole thing just fell apart—it was completely perished [05:41].
However, getting the old flange off turned into a nightmare. One single nut underneath was so stuck and rounded off that I had to "ADHD Customs" my way out of it—which means I grabbed the cutting tools and chopped the old flange off! [07:46].
